Le Petit Trianon refers to a small Chateau within the grounds of the Palace of Versailles, Versailles, France. Built for Madame de Pompadour by Louis XV, designed by Ange-Jacques Gabriel, and built between 1762-1768. Le Petit Trianon also refers to: A Maison [large house] in the grounds of De Anza College in Cupertino, California,U.S.A. The house was once at the centre of a successful wine producing Estate. The house was built in 1892 by Charles & Ellen Baldwin.
